The public inquiry maps show areas where development is to be constrained on account of the potential need to use the site in the future. It is not a current proposal to build a new airport there. 
 

if it hadn’t been constrained and there was further development (houses, industrial) and the island did need a new airport then there’d be no end of bitching on here. Ronaldsway is small, constrained and mistier.
